Regular dose of nature may improve mental health during COVID-19 pandemic: Study


Nature around one's home may help mitigate some of the negative mental health effects of the COVID-19 pandemic, suggest the findings of a new study published in the journal Ecological Applications. More frequent greenspace use and the existence of green window views from the home were associated with increased levels of self-esteem, life satisfaction, and subjective happiness, as well as decreased levels of depression and loneliness. "Protecting natural environments in urban areas is important not only for the conservation of biodiversity but also for the protection of human health."
